Youth Participation Grants Program: How to apply

A flexible application process will be used to select projects to be funded. So, you can use any form of communication you feel comfortable with. This could include: a short film, an audio file, a web page, a presentation, or a written document - these a just a few possibilities.

YAPA will even help you with the application if you need extra help!

How will I know that YAPA has received my application?

YAPA will contact you to confirm we have received your application within 7 working days of the closing date. We will contact you at the email address on your application. If you do not provide an email address, YAPA will send a letter to your fax number or postal address.

YAPA accepts no responsibility for technical failures that result in your emailed or faxed application not being received or opened. If you wish, you can check with YAPA that your application has been received by the closing date.

How will I know if my application has been successful?

YAPA will contact you via email, phone or letter within 6 weeks of the closing date.

If I am unsuccessful, may I appeal the Selection Committee's decision?

No. The Selection Committee's decision is final.

If I am unsuccessful, can I get feedback on my application from YAPA?

Yes. YAPA will provide constructive feedback to all applicants.
